Isaac Fayose, brother of a former Ekiti State Governor, Ayo Fayose, has announced the demise of his wife.
He disclosed this in an Instagram post on Saturday.
Sharing a picture of a candlelight, he wrote, “Rest In Peace, My darling wife.”
In another post where he shared pictures of his wife, Fayose bade her farewell, saying, “Odaro oyinbo mi.”
Earlier in March, after a visit to his family in Australia, Fayose revealed on Instagram that his wife was battling cancer.
“My wife is not feeling well. When I got here, she was very weak. The same woman who usually picks me up at the airport couldn’t come, so I had to take an Uber.
“She used to cook for me, but now I find myself cooking for her. She couldn’t cook or talk. I sat beside her and sang her favourite song; she held my hand as I sang,” Fayose said in tears.
